Cleaning up tilt and turn windows can be simple if done occasionally. Below is a step-by-step guide to effectively cleaning your windows.
Step-by-Step Cleaning ProcessActionActionDetail1Collect SuppliesUse a soft microfiber fabric, a squeegee, non-abrasive cleaner (homemade or store-bought), and a bucket of water.2Prepare the AreaClear the window sills and surrounding areas to prevent any mess throughout the cleaning procedure.3Open the WindowUse the tilt function to permit simpler access to the window pane.4Wash the WindowUse a damp microfiber cloth or sponge with cleaner to wipe down the glass, guaranteeing all dirt and gunk are eliminated.5Squeegee the GlassStart on top and pull downwards to eliminate excess water, wiping the squeegee blade with a fabric after each pass.6Tidy the FramesUse a wet cloth to clean up the window frames. Beware with any wooden frames to ensure you’re not utilizing too much water.7Look for DamageExamine seals and hardware for any signs of wear or damage while the window is open.8Close and SecureEnsure the window is correctly closed and locked after cleansing.Frequency of Cleaning
Depending upon environmental aspects, the frequency of window cleansing may differ. Here’s a general guideline:
EnvironmentFrequencyUrban AreasEvery 4-6 weeksCoastal AreasEvery 3-4 weeks (due to salt and sand)Rural AreasEvery 6-8 weeksSeasonal ChangesComprehensive cleaning at the start and end of each seasonMaintenance of Tilt and Turn Windows
In addition to routine cleansing, upkeep is vital to keep the windows operating effectively. Here are key upkeep suggestions:
Hardware InspectionExamine Hinges and Locks: Regularly examine hinges and locks for signs of rust or wear. Oil them with silicone spray to make sure easy operation.Adjustments: If a window does not close correctly, changes may be necessary. Proper positioning ensures maximum security and insulation.Sealing and InsulationCheck Seals: Check for wear or wear and tear of the rubber seals. Damaged seals can result in drafts and condensation.Replace Damaged Seals: If any seals are broken or missing, change them right away to avoid air leaks.Cleaning the HardwareElementCleaning up MethodHingesClean with a damp fabric and apply silicone lubricant.LocksTidy with a soft cloth; if sticky, utilize a penetrating oil.SillsRemove particles with a soft brush or vacuum before wiping with a wet cloth.Seasonal Checks
Conduct seasonal checks to ensure that your tilt and turn windows remain in optimum condition. This can consist of:
Spring: Check for any winter damage, clean thoroughly, and lubricate hardware.Summer season: Inspect for any signs of water ingress after heavy rainfall.Fall: Clear leaves and debris from the window tracks and frames.Winter: Ensure seals are intact and think about utilizing a draft stopper for extra insulation.FAQs About Tilt and Turn Window MaintenanceQ1: How frequently should I clean my tilt and turn windows?
A1: A basic guideline is to clean them every 4-6 weeks, but this may differ based on your environment and individual preference.
Q2: What cleaning products should I avoid?
A2: Avoid utilizing abrasive cleaners, ammonia-based products, and rough scrubbing pads, as these can scratch the glass and damage frames.
Q3: How can I inform if my window seals need replacing?
A3: Look for cracks, peeling, or signs of wetness between glass panes. If you see any of these, it’s time to replace the seals.
Q4: Can I clean tilt and turn windows myself?
A4: Yes, cleaning Tilt And Turn Window Knob Repair and turn windows can quickly be done by property owners utilizing the proper techniques and products.
Q5: What should I do if my window won’t open or close properly?
A5: Check for blockages, check the hinges and locks, and make sure the window is properly aligned. If concerns continue, think about calling an expert.
